Abstract
La presente invención se refiere en general a sistemas y métodos adecuados para la producción de proteínas de alto nivel. Aunque uno o más elementos de la presente invención se derivan de un alfavirus, la presente invención no requiere la propagación de partículas de virus. En particular, se prevé un sistema que comprende dos moléculas de ARN separadas, comprendiendo cada una una secuencia de nucleótidos derivada de un alfavirus: una molécula de ARN comprende una construcción de ARN para expresar la replicasa de alfavirus, y una molécula de ARN comprende un replicón de ARN que puede replicarse mediante la replicasa en trans. La construcción de ARN para expresar la replicasa de alfavirus comprende una caperuza 5'. De manera inesperada, se descubrió que la caperuza es adecuada para dirigir eficazmente la expresión de un transgén desde el replicón en trans. El sistema de la presente invención permite la expresión de una proteína de interés en una célula u organismo, pero no está asociado con la formación de partículas de virus no deseadas. Por lo tanto, la presente invención es adecuada para producir de manera eficiente y segura una proteína de interés, por ejemplo, una proteína terapéutica o una proteína antigénica, tal como una vacuna, en un organismo objetivo. En la presente se proporcionan métodos respectivos de producción de proteínas in vitro e in vivo, así como usos médicos. La presente invención también proporciona ADN que codifica las moléculas de ARN de la invención, y células que comprenden las moléculas de ARN de la invención.
